Alcatel (Malverne, PA) and ADC (Minneapolis, MN) have agreed in principle to an alliance that seeks to bring international Multiple System Operators (MSOs) quick and cost-effective cable telephony solutions that can compete with traditional service providers. The collaboration will include Alcatel's 1570BB optical CATV distribution system and ADC's Homeworx cable telephony system that delivers high-capacity service over hybrid fiber/coax networks.

The two companies are demonstrating their combined solutions at this week's CeBit 2000 in Hannover, Germany, where they are working on a binding agreement for the alliance. (www.alcatel.com; www.adc.com)
